Weather in August

August, the last month of the summer in East Whittier, is another warm month, with an average temperature ranging between min 65.8°F (18.8°C) and max 85.6°F (29.8°C).

Temperature

August, with its average high-temperature of 85.6°F (29.8°C) and an average low-temperature of 65.8°F (18.8°C), holds the record as the warmest month.

Heat index

The heat index for August is estimated at a tropical 89.6°F (32°C). Uninterrupted activity during exposure could lead to a sense of exhaustion, possibly causing heat cramps.
In the scope of the heat index, its values resonate with shade and light wind conditions. Direct exposure to sunshine could lead to a heat index increase by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'real feel' or 'feels like', is the result of factoring in humidity to the air temperature, indicating perceived warmth. Depending on the activity and the individual's heat perception, which may vary due to factors including wind, clothing, and metabolic variations, this effect remains subjective. Recognize that direct exposure to the sun can escalate the heat effect, potentially adding 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ees to the heat index. Heat index values hold great significance to children. Kids frequently fail to realize the necessity for resting and hydrating. Thirst is an advanced indication of dehydration - hence, maintaining hydration, especially during extended physical activities, becomes essential.

Humidity

In East Whittier, the average relative humidity in August is 55%.

Rainfall

In East Whittier, in August, during 0.8 rainfall days, 0.04" (1mm) of precipitation is typically accumulated. In East Whittier, during the entire year, the rain falls for 27.3 days and collects up to 1.97" (50mm) of precipitation.

Daylight

The average length of the day in August is 13h and 23min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 6:04 am and sunset at 7:52 pm. On the last day of August, in East Whittier, sunrise is at 6:25 am and sunset at 7:18 pm PDT.

Sunshine

The months with the most sunshine in East Whittier are July and August, with an average of 12h of sunshine.

UV index

With an average maximum UV index of 7, August is the month with the highest UV index. A UV Index reading of 6 to 7 represents a high threat to health from exposure to the Sun's UV rays for average individuals.
Note: The UV index of 7 during August leads to these advisories:
Evade overexposure. Individuals with fair skin risk burning in under 20 minutes. Stay out of direct sunlight between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., when UV radiation is most intense, and remember that not all shade structures provide complete protection. Shield yourself from the harmful effects of UV radiation with sun-protective attire, a hat, and quality sunglasses.
